Find a low mileage B14 Nissan 200sx.
[ame="http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Nissan_200sx"]Nissan 200SX -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ia[/ame] Both the SE engine (the 1.6L GA16DE) and the SE-R engine (the 2.0L SR20DE) are absolute tanks. Source: I had a 200SX SE. It was cheap to buy up front, easy to work on, parts were cheap, and I would get 36mpg+ on the highway. Edit: You could also get a Sentra of the same year, it's basically the same platform but with 4 doors

1st generation Insights are awesome, they're what, 1700lbs dry? The gearing is super long too.
I always thought the old VX and HX Civics were neat little things. Lean burn motors (save gas but pollute a bit more whatever) and more highway friendly gears, can get 50mpg stock on the highway without much trouble. |
